(a)The Legislature finds and declares all of the following:
(1)The Sonoma Developmental Center is located in Eldridge, in the County of Sonoma, near the community of Glen Ellen and is composed of a developed campus covering approximately 180 acres and approximately 700 acres of open space adjacent to the Sonoma Valley Regional Park and the Jack London State Historic Park.
(2)The Sonoma Developmental Center opened in 1891 and is a state-run residential care facility dedicated to serving individuals with developmental disabilities.
